There is no time limit on grief and one good lesson we've learned over recent months is that grief is like drinking a very large jug of liquid. You'll drink it all, sometimes in sips, sometimes in gulps, but you will finish the whole lot whether you want to or not.
Another useful thing is to remember that grief doesn't necessarily get smaller, but life grows back all around it.
